4.9.2 Adjusting closed cutter position
4.9.2.1 Sidewise positioning
Close cutters completely. Check position-
ing of grip roller at the corrugated grip
block. Inner end of plastic roller should be
aligned with inner end of grip block.
Required adjustment is done by means of
screw (2). Re-lock with nut.
4.9.2.2 Vertical positioning
Close cutters completely. Arm should be
slightly tensioned (approx. 7 mm) by the
cylinder force. If not, adjust cylinder piston
length:
Open cutter. Loosen lock nut (3) on piston
rod end joint. It rod turns with nut, open
cutter completely and loosen nut while
pressure is on cylinder. Partly close and
adjust by turning piston rod. Test and re-
tension lock nut.
4.9.3 Adjusting film grip
If film slips from cutter arm grip during start
of wrapping, or if one of the cutter arms
seems to be delayed during the opening
sequence, grip block position should be
checked.
Move cutters down till grip roller rest on
block. Check that roller is parallel to block.
Loosen bolts (1) and adjust in or out with
bolts (2).
